Located in the resort community of Hot Springs, this venue is provided in Fellowship Hall of Prince of Peace Lutheran Church on the 2nd Saturday of each month (except December). Doors open at 7 p.m. Two 45-minute sets. Admission: $5 (12 years and older). Tickets available at the door. Alcohol-free. Babysitting and light refreshments available.


Arkansas Jazz Heritage Foundation
Monday Jazz Project at The Afterthought
2721 Kavanaugh
Little Rock, AR 72205 (501) 663-1196
c/o James Thomson - AJHF Secretary (501) 663-5264

Arkansas' longest running jazz showcase, featuring live jazz performances weekly on Monday nights with an open jam session on the last Monday of each month. Performances start at 8 PM with an average cover charge of $5. Sponsored by the Arkansas Jazz Heritage Foundation.
